Scotland has joined all other UEFA nations in a boycott of the World Cup if FIFA plans to sell off stakes in its major competitions. UEFA said no European nation will participate in any FIFA competition for so long as proposals to create a company to run the World Cup remain alive. “We unanimously and unequivocally reject FIFA’s proposal to transfer ownership interests in the World Cup and other FIFA competitions to private investors. “The World Cup cannot be treated as an investment product.
